Country Singer Brantley Gilbert’s Surprising Baby News And New Music Updates
Brantley Gilbert stopped by The Bobby Bones Show and revealed the awkward way he found out his wife was pregnant, talked about his new music and more!. If you look at Gilbert’s Instagram, you’ll see a recent picture of him holding an ultrasound with the announcement that he and his wife are expecting another child. He did admit, it came as a bit of a shock because they were not planning to have another kid. He revealed that the way he found out the news was bad. They had “a difference of opinion” the night before and he had to leave to clear his head. Before he left, he sent a frustrated text to his wife. The next morning, he woke up in a different state on his tour bus and he saw that all she replied to his message was a picture of a positive pregnancy test. He automatically forgot the frustration and they dropped it and started celebrating. Especially since the pregnancy was unplanned, it was a lot for them to wrap their heads around.

Well-Known Xcel Energy Center in Minnesota is Getting a New Name
A well-known piece of Minnesota is going away. It will be so weird to have the home of the Wild not be called the Xcel Energy Center, or The X for short. The arena has been called the Xcel Energy Center since it opened in September of 2000. But reports say that it will soon no longer be called that in the near future.
